Subject: ScaleWhisk 3.2 live

Hi support crew — the recipe-scaling calculator now handles fractional egg conversions without the weird rounding that generated last month's tickets. Metric/imperial toggling is also snappier. If customers still report doubled yeast amounts, that's a caching issue; ask them to refresh. When escalating anything to engineering, always include the trace token printed below.

build token for yahig-kaguf: htk3_c19

**Postmortem timeline — Farelight pricing experiment**

14:22 — On-call paged after checkout conversions dropped sharply on the Farelight platform. Investigation showed the ticket-pricing experiment had begun serving the treatment price to 100% of traffic instead of the intended 10% split, due to a misconfigured rollout flag pushed earlier that afternoon. Experiment was halted at 14:41 and prices reverted. The deploy responsible was identified by the token recorded below.

session token of fadug-hahap = htk3_554

## Environments — Quillgate Migration Service

Quillgate applies schema migrations with zero downtime using expand/contract phases across three environments: sandbox, staging, and production. Each environment runs the same migration runner; only lock timeouts and batch sizes differ. Release managers should confirm the contract phase completed in staging before promoting. The production environment currently runs with the following values.

config for yahof-tajop:
zorath:
  pin: 7493
  metrics_host: metrics.zorath.tolvaqsys.internal
  tenant: praiel
  seal: seal_fd9cd4f1